Strange format, but still fun!

OVERALL
This series is basically five rom-coms in one. Watch it if you're craving something light that you can watch while turning off your mind, 2) you're looking for 60% romance, 40% comedy/other stuff. If you 1) want well-developed stories, 2) are looking for steamy romances, consider skipping. I doubt you'd like this show.

THE STORY
I came into this drama expecting a conventional format, in which we'd see all five sisters finding love in parallel love stories that would happen AT THE SAME TIME, with one or two stories (with the main and second leads) taking a bit more space. It's not at all what happens. Perfect Match essentially gives you ONE love story at the time. It focuses on one sister for about 7 eps then moves on to another and you then barely see the previous sister and her love interest ever again. It's such a weird format; it feels very jarring, you get attached to characters for 7 eps then suddenly have them disappear and have to start over. Plus, the drama makes it feel like there's no story to be had once a romance is "over" and misses out on the opportunity to show what happens next. Also, by having only 7 eps by couple, the love stories are significantly under-developed. It's just a terrible format, imo.

That being said, I don't think it completely ruined the show. The biggest strength of the drama is that the romances are all quite different (despite the fact that the sisters are basically the same person, in different levels of intensity). I felt pleasantly surprised whenever a new sister's story started because I was not expecting to enjoy it. I had a soft spot for eldest daughter's love line (Shouhua), but I think they all had memorable moments. Another plus is the relationship between the men in the show, which is the type of comic relief I LOVE. It was both hilarious and wholesome. Oh, and there were occasional mysteries, which were all interesting.

Bottom Line: A fun drama to watch, but honestly not the best one out there.

THE ACTING
Well...here's the thing. I've seen many of the actors from this drama elsewhere, and I didn't particularly mind their acting. Individually, I also didn't mind their acting here. But I personally didn't feel much chemistry between the leads - in ANY of the couples haha Chemistry is not just acting, though, it's also directing and writing. Whatever the reason, the chemistry was not giving in this drama.
